
New Delhi | January 19, 2026
UAE President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ed Al Nahyan arrived in New Delhi on Monday for an official visit aimed at strengthening the rapidly growing partnership between India and the United Arab Emirates.
Prime Minister Narendra Modi personally received the UAE President at the Delhi airport, welcoming him with warmth and ceremony.
The leaders engaged in a brief conversation at the airport before departing together in the same car, a gesture seen as a symbol of the deepening friendship and trust between the two nations.
Visit Seen as Significant for India–UAE Relations
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ed’s trip is viewed as strategically important as both countries continue to expand their cooperation across multiple sectors.
The visit is expected to include high-level discussions on:
Bilateral trade and investment
Strategic and defense partnership
Energy cooperation
Regional security and geopolitical issues
Economic and technological collaboration
India and the UAE share robust economic ties, with the UAE being one of India’s largest trading partners. The two sides are working to accelerate investment flows and strengthen their long-term strategic framework.
PM Modi and UAE President Leave Airport Together
Following the welcoming ceremony, PM Modi and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ed departed the airport in the same vehicle, showcasing the closeness of the India–UAE relationship. Officials said the gesture highlighted the trust, warmth, and personal rapport shared between the two leaders.
The visit is expected to further deepen India–UAE cooperation across trade, technology, infrastructure, and regional security. Analysts say it marks another major step forward in elevating India–UAE relations into a stronger and more enduring partnership.
